Recent Searches

You haven't searched anything yet.

36 Lead Software Engineer Jobs in Cary, NC

SET JOB ALERT
Details...
Aampe, Inc.
Cary, NC | Full Time
$127k-152k (estimate)
1 Month Ago
Eliassen Group
Cary, NC | Full Time
$112k-134k (estimate)
1 Day Ago
Epic Games
Cary, NC | Full Time
$98k-121k (estimate)
4 Days Ago
Nirsense Inc
Cary, NC | Full Time
$116k-141k (estimate)
2 Months Ago
Lead Software Engineer
Aampe, Inc. Cary, NC
$127k-152k (estimate)
Full Time 1 Month Ago
Save

sadSorry! This job is no longer available. Please explore similar jobs listed on the left.

Aampe, Inc. is Hiring a Lead Software Engineer Near Cary, NC

Aampe, Inc. seeks a Lead Software Engineer to design, implement, and operate backend software services. Duties include:
  • Work with internal and external stakeholders and translate their needs into software requirements.
  • Design the software architecture for a project by outlining the different subsystems and how they communicate with each other.
  • Own the software life cycle, including development, testing, continuous integration and delivery and product operations.
  • Lead the deployment of the project in collaboration with the operations team.
  • Conceive and implement complex data pipelines to ingest data from multiple sources and process it for downstream machine learning algorithms.
  • Use knowledge of software development methodologies and data processing frameworks to analyze raw data and build parallel data processing systems.
  • Liaise with product managers and engineering manages to scope work for a team of software engineers.
  • Plan and scope software systems for processing and exposing raw and processed data via application programming interfaces for internal and external stakeholders.
  • Coordinate the work of a team of software engineers and mentor junior engineers to efficiently deliver software features to customers.
  • Develop a scalable and reliable architecture that facilitates the ingestion of customer event data, the generation of features for its learning models and the execution of those models while meeting performance requirements.
  • Decide on the appropriate technologies to use, identify potential areas of risk and security considerations, develop testing frameworks such as load testing and unit testing, and conceive a monitoring plan in production to identify and resolve any issues that arise.
  • Research new technologies and assess their potential benefit to the company.
  • Use a variety of technologies and tools in performing job duties including: Python, SQL, Apache Beam, Airflow, pandas, FastAPI, SQLAlchemy, Postgres, Unix-based systems, git, Gitlab, CI/CD, gcloud CLI, Google Datastore, CloudRun, Cloud Functions, BigQuery, Pub/Sub.
Minimum Requirements: Master’s degree in Computer Science or a related technical field, plus 2 years of software engineering experience (design, development, programming, testing, implementation), including building software in Python, building software that interacts with database systems, and the design and implementation of distributed systems.Alternatively, will accept Bachelor’s degree in Computer Science or a related technical field, plus 5 years of post-baccalaureate, progressive software engineering experience (design, development, programming, testing, implementation), including building software in Python, building software that interacts with database systems, and the design and implementation of distributed systems.Aampe, Inc. is based in Cary, North Carolina, but the employee may work remotely from anywhere in the United States.  

Job Summary

JOB TYPE

Full Time

SALARY

$127k-152k (estimate)

POST DATE

03/22/2024

EXPIRATION DATE

04/03/2024

Show more

The job skills required for Lead Software Engineer include Software Engineering, Software Development, Python, Computer Science, Collaboration, etc. Having related job skills and expertise will give you an advantage when applying to be a Lead Software Engineer. That makes you unique and can impact how much salary you can get paid. Below are job openings related to skills required by Lead Software Engineer. Select any job title you are interested in and start to search job requirements.

For the skill of  Software Engineering
Wells Fargo
Full Time
$145k-174k (estimate)
4 Days Ago
For the skill of  Software Development
Ask IT consulting
Full Time
$61k-74k (estimate)
1 Month Ago
For the skill of  Python
Activesoft, Inc.
Full Time
$60k-77k (estimate)
7 Days Ago
Show more

The following is the career advancement route for Lead Software Engineer positions, which can be used as a reference in future career path planning. As a Lead Software Engineer, it can be promoted into senior positions as a Software Engineering Director that are expected to handle more key tasks, people in this role will get a higher salary paid than an ordinary Lead Software Engineer. You can explore the career advancement for a Lead Software Engineer below and select your interested title to get hiring information.

Nirsense Inc
Full Time
$116k-141k (estimate)
2 Months Ago
Full Time
$109k-130k (estimate)
3 Weeks Ago
pathwayRP
Full Time
$75k-94k (estimate)
1 Month Ago